category ideas i had last year:1. replace XBH with doubles. XBH doesn't work because it's basically the same stat as SLG, it double counts HRs, and the league already feels very tilted towards home run hitting (and i say this as the new owner of vlad and joey gallo). the one thing we're relying on it to count is doubles. triples are very rare. i really wish yahoo offered a "2B+3B" stat or even better "SB+3B," but until then i don't think it's a crime if we ignore triples (they're still counted in SLG at least). the best triples hitters in baseball don't hit enough triples to make them better XBH targets than power hitters who hit a lot of doubles and HRs, no one's drafting nicky lopez because he might hit 3 more triples than the next guy.
2. or just cut that category entirely and make it a 6x6 league, also cutting one of W/QS or one of K/K:BB. this would at least make SBs a little more important and harder for people to punt in favor of raw power
3. replace NSB with SB. NSB is "better" and more accurate but having negative SBs is another thing that makes it easier for people to punt it entirely. with small rosters and 6/7 categories being hitting-related, there's not much room to really incorporate or plan around speed outside of a few really good players. so removing caught stealings would maybe make the league a little more speed-friendly by helping that player type stand out a bit more
